My suggestion? Make small scenes. As said already, it's very difficult to get hired for props/weapons role. Most jobs I see are for Senior level and you're competing against a lot of other artists that can do more. Most junior/mid level positions I see open are for Environment/World art, doing small scenes gets you closer.…
